A family friendly, waterside restaurant with a seafood flair. Our bright cocktails and fresh ingredients will reinvigorate the Harbor Park you already know and love. Join us year round for a brand new experience on the Connecticut River. Summer boasts amazing outdoor dining experience, while during the winter we introduce our Waterfront Hideouts, for a cozy waterside igloo dining experience. Tate’s is also home to a two story event space overlooking the river. Enjoy 180 degree water views as you enjoy a wedding, shower, rehearsal dinner, birthday party and more! Katrina Caird
We were married at Tate’s, and would recommend their event space to anyone. The view of Connecticut River is beautiful! They really strive to give you a complete experience. Though we hired an outside decor and floral vendor (Petals & Plates, Southington CT), Tate’s even has decor items to rent so that you can truly take the worry out of your big day. Tate’s event coordinator was wonderful to work with, and they have a variety of packages for any budget. They even matched menus to our own signage for a seamless look. We were able to hold an outdoor ceremony and cocktail hour which transitioned into an indoor reception. Dinner and dessert were fantastic, with Tate’s making both our cutting cake and the donut wall all our guests are still talking about. Vegan and vegetarian options are available! Overall we had a perfect, stress-free day with Tate’s staff at the helm. We love what the LaMonicas have done to rehabilitate this lovely space!
